The End of One-Size-Fits-All Software
And the companies that win will look more like embedded AI teams than software vendors.
For years, we made a strange compromise with software.
We bought products that were 70% right. Then we changed our processes, hired people to operate the tool, built spreadsheets around it, and called the remaining 30% “configuration.”
That was acceptable when building software was expensive.
It is becoming much less acceptable now.
My current belief is simple: the era of mass SaaS is ending.
Not all software. Not every software company. Marketplaces, networks, systems of record, regulated infrastructure, products with proprietary data, and products that coordinate many parties will remain very hard to replace.
But generic workflow software, the kind sold to thousands of businesses with essentially the same pitch, is entering a brutal repricing.
The reason is not that AI will make software disappear. The reason is that AI is making custom software cheap enough to be the default answer again.
The old bargain is breaking
The traditional SaaS model worked because the alternative was painful.
If you wanted a custom internal tool, you needed a product manager, designers, engineers, a budget, and months of work. Even then, the tool would be frozen at the moment you shipped it. Every new exception became a ticket. Every workflow change became a project.
So companies accepted the mass product. They adapted their business to the tool because the tool was cheaper than building something that fit.
AI changes that equation.
A small team can now understand a workflow, build an interface, connect systems, create automations, and iterate with the people actually doing the work at a speed that would have sounded ridiculous two years ago.
When a company can have software that speaks its language, follows its process, understands its customers, and changes next week when the process changes, “best practice” software starts to look like a constraint.
Users do not really want more features. They want the software to fit their business, instead of adjusting their business to fit the software.
That is a much bigger shift than a new UI or a better chatbot.
The pricing power test
We recently went through the familiar exercise of reviewing a major SaaS contract.
The initial annual price was $80,000.
We asked for $20,000.
They offered $30,000. We said no.
They offered $20,000. We said no again.
They eventually came back with a number below $10,000.
By then, we had already moved away.
This is not a story about one vendor negotiating badly. It is a signal.
When a company believes it can replace a generic workflow with a combination of its own systems and AI, the vendor no longer has the same leverage. The switching cost falls. The “standard” feature set matters less. And the price that used to look normal suddenly looks absurd.
This will happen across categories.
Not overnight. Enterprises still have contracts, compliance requirements, messy data, legacy systems, and very rational fear of breaking critical processes. But those are implementation problems, not proof that the old model is safe.
The product is no longer about writing code
There is another uncomfortable implication for product companies.
When everyone can create software, shipping software is no longer the scarce skill. Not one that Silicon Valley has any edge over.
The scarce skill is product discovery: finding the real problem, understanding how work actually gets done, deciding what should change, and staying close enough to the customer to keep making the system useful.
This is why I am skeptical that standalone agents will capture most of the value on their own.
An agent is not a business transformation. A model is not a workflow. A demo is not adoption.
The hard part is getting inside a company: understanding the incentives, the data, the handoffs, the exceptions, the politics, and the real definition of a good outcome. Then building and operating the system until it actually produces that outcome.
That requires people who can do the work with the customer, not just sell a licence and send documentation.
Call them forward-deployed engineers. Call them AI operators. The title matters less than the operating model.
The winning teams will have to be deeply embedded in the business. They will discover the problem, build the custom system, connect it to reality, and continuously improve it. In many cases, they will be paid from a labour or transformation budget because that is where the economic value is created.
This looks more like services. But it is not traditional services.
Traditional services scale by adding people and billing hours. The AI-native version should scale by delivering outcomes with very small teams, while reusing the infrastructure, patterns, and learning gained from each deployment.
That is where I think a lot of the money will move: away from generic SaaS subscriptions, open-source projects without a clear business model, and horizontal tools that can be copied quickly, and toward AI transformations that change how a business operates.
What still has a moat?
I do not think every company should build everything itself. That would be another expensive mistake.
Some software will become more valuable in this world, not less:
Marketplaces and networks, where the value comes from participants and liquidity.
Systems of record and regulated infrastructure, where trust, reliability, compliance, and historical data matter.
Products with unique proprietary data or a hard-to-recreate distribution advantage.
Software that coordinates many independent parties, rather than merely digitising one company’s internal workflow.
These are real moats. A prettier interface is not.
For everyone else, the question gets harder: why should this be a product sold to the whole market, rather than a capability built specifically for one business?
The next generation of great products
I do not think this is the end of product building.
It might well be the golden age of products.
I think it is the end of pretending that a generic product is always the highest form of it.
The next generation of great products may be multiple products, built continuously, close to the people doing the work. They may begin as a custom system inside one company and become reusable only after the underlying problem is deeply understood.
That is less romantic than the old SaaS story: build once, sell forever, add seats, watch the chart go up.
It is also more honest.
AI gives every company the ability to build more of its own software. The companies that win will not be the ones with the most impressive agent demo. They will be the ones that understand a business well enough to make AI useful inside it.
Mass SaaS is not going to vanish tomorrow.
But the default assumption is changing: software should adapt to the business, not the other way around.
